Transaction 5cc7452b1c4922586ef07f0e11c8904c51dc75dff94af63f0b853a2424d01cec

1 Input
2 Outputs
  • 5cc7452b1c4922586ef07f0e11c8904c51dc75dff94af63f0b853a2424d01cec:0
  • value  1998570173
    address  3HUew3HWhWoMR3GBKU996sWHTWB3Cz8Rs8
  • 5cc7452b1c4922586ef07f0e11c8904c51dc75dff94af63f0b853a2424d01cec:1
  • value  64287709
    address  1HqqPiLUPbymFawDWPrQMckbfFvYhqy3Mz